Nestle UK Ltd recalls two batches of Kit Kat promotional packs due to potential contamination with small metal particles

Tuesday 29 November 2005

Food Alert: for Information

Ref: 73/2005 (72/2005 Scotland)

Heads of Environmental Health and Directors of Trading Standards will wish to be aware that Nestle UK Ltd has recalled two batches of their promotional packs containing 10 bars of two finger milk chocolate Kit Ka$h due to the possibility of the product containing small metal particles. The potential contamination was thought to have been incorporated as a result of faulty production equipment, which has since been fully investigated.

Nestle UK Ltd has undertaken a product recall of the affected batches of the promotional packs. Product recall notices will appear in the national press on 30 November 2005.These notices will advise customers of the reason for the recall and the actions they can take if they have already purchased the affected product. The two batch codes affected have only been supplied to Tesco Supermarkets Ltd and retailed between 18 November 2005 and 28 November 2005. Tesco Supermarkets Ltd has withdrawn the two affected batches from sale. A copy of the product recall notice is attached to this alert.

The affected product:

Kit Ka$h 2 Finger Milk Chocolate Promotional Pack x 10 bars
